Shadow of the Tomb Raider PC Requirements Revealed

Square Enix have revealed the minimum and recommended system requirements that will be needed to play the PC version of the upcoming Shadow of the Tomb Raider, Eidos Montreal’s entry that will act as the capstone to the rebooted trilogy that started back in 2013.

The game has received similarly impressive enhancements on the Xbox One X as well. Shadow of the Tomb Raider launches for the PS4, Xbox One, and PC on September 14. You can see the requirements for the game, courtesy of Steam, below.

MINIMUM:

    • OS: Windows 7 64 bit
    • Processor: i3-3220 INTEL or AMD Equilevant
    • Memory: 8 GB RAM
    • Graphics: i3-3220 INTEL or AMD Equilevant
    • DirectX: Version 11
    • Storage: 40 GB available space

RECOMMENDED:

    • OS: Windows 10 64-bit
    • Processor: Intel Core i7 4770K, 3.40 Ghz or AMD Ryzen 5 1600, 3.20 Ghz
    • Memory: 16 GB RAM
    • Graphics: Nvidia GTX 1060 6GB or AMD Radeon RX 480, 8GB
    • DirectX: Version 12
    • Storage: 40 GB available space
